Monitoring is a read-only decision. Remediation is not. This page answers the questions an operator should ask before letting anything touch production — plainly, and without claiming certifications we do not hold.
Each label says whether something is on by default today, off unless you enable it, or still on the roadmap. Nothing here is aspirational unless it says so.
No. Every account starts read-only. Remediation is a separate capability, it belongs to the Autopilot plan, and enabling it is an explicit act by an account administrator.
When you do enable it, it starts in shadow mode: it publishes the action it would have taken and performs nothing. Arming execution is a second, separate decision.
That is the design. You define which nodes are eligible targets, minimum free capacity, per-node cooldowns, how far load may be spread, and any jurisdiction rule that forbids a class of target outright.
A target excluded by your policy is dropped before scoring begins. It cannot be chosen because it looked healthy.
Yes, and it is enforced in one place rather than left to each feature. Every state-changing operation goes through a single audit call that writes the action log and sends the notification.
A change that is not logged cannot be applied, because the log entry is written first. You get a global history and a per-domain history.
DNS and provider credentials are held server-side, encrypted at rest, and are never sent to the browser or to an agent. The dashboard shows the last four characters and nothing more.
Scope them down at the provider: SystemsWarden only needs permission over the zones and records you intend it to manage.
Yes, from the dashboard, immediately. A revoked agent's ingest token stops being accepted on the next request; nothing needs to be uninstalled first.
Agents authenticate with a per-node ingest token, speak outbound-only over TLS, and never accept inbound connections. There is no port to expose.
Nothing moves. Remediation is fail-closed: with no confirmed multi-region verdict there is no action, and your DNS and proxy configuration keep serving exactly as they are.
Detection runs from edge locations independent of the control plane, so a control-plane outage cannot manufacture a false failure either.
These are not advisory. Each one is a gate that a proposed action must pass; failing any single gate stops the action and, where relevant, escalates instead.
